#4301f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4301fa is composed of 26.3% red, 0.4%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.2% cyan, 99.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 255.9 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 49.2%. #4301fa color hex could be obtained by blending #8602ff with #0000f5.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

Shades and Tints of #4301fa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040010 is the darkest color, while #fcf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4301fa
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797586 is the less saturated color, while #4301fa is the most saturated one.
